
Co-op Marketing Strategies
Co-op marketing strategies involve collaboration between two or more businesses to share marketing costs and efforts, often to promote a common product or service. This partnership allows companies to pool resources, extend their reach, and maximize advertising budgets. For example, a manufacturer and a retailer may jointly fund advertising campaigns, with each benefiting from increased visibility and sales. Co-op marketing fosters mutually advantageous relationships, leveraging combined assets and expertise to achieve better market presence than individual efforts. It’s a strategic way to boost brand awareness and sales through cooperative promotion.
